Transaction 75a37f443b50beb1bb48120ab5dff5b2dff4086d241d7142738fe270404eae48

17 Input
1 Outputs
  • 75a37f443b50beb1bb48120ab5dff5b2dff4086d241d7142738fe270404eae48:0
  • value  8946172
    address  1G4cPmfsZhXG8eEMzCS35rMdtMqaE3d3C9